Overview of the Heat Wave
As forecasts indicate, the heat intensity is anticipated to climb significantly, pushing temperatures to record highs in various regions. According to reports from local meteorologists, areas in the Southwest, particularly Nevada and Arizona, could experience highs that hover around 100°F or more. This is particularly noteworthy as it disrupts the usual patterns of mild early September weather typically associated with Labor Day.
Implications for Outdoor Activities
With the arrival of this extreme heat, many plans for outdoor picnics, barbecues, and other festive gatherings will be altered. Here’s what you need to know:
– Stay Hydrated: Experts recommend that anyone venturing outside drink plenty of water to combat the heat and avoid dehydration.
– Timing and Location: If you’re planning an outdoor gathering, it may be wise to consider time slots that either start early in the morning or later in the evening to enjoy cooler temperatures.
– Alternative Activities: Those uncomfortable with the heat may opt for indoor activities like visiting air-conditioned venues or enjoying home gatherings instead of being exposed to high temperatures.
